1. Is the monitor physcally able to do 1600by1200?
2. If so, to get rid of the panning...Go into your advanced display properties, or if you have ati tray tools, and uncheck "use DDC information".
3. It should stop using panning mode and it won't think like "OMFG you can't do that".
 
im sorry, panning?

and yes both can do 1600 1200 (to which you were refering is a mystery)
 
i believe by panning he means when a screen cant physically fit 1600x1200 and so excess desktop is not shown, you have to move your mouse to the edge of the beizel and the screen will scroll over to show the edge of the desktop
